Description

This is a professional qualification for learners wishing to become an accredited Domestic Energy Assessor (DEA). The qualifications support Government initiatives in providing a competent workforce to meet the requirements of the Energy Performance of Buildings Directive (EPBD).

Units:

1. Conduct energy assessments in a safe, effective and professional manner

2. Prepare for energy assessments of domestic property

3. Undertake energy inspections

4. Produce and explain Energy Performance Certificates relating to domestic property

Assessment: Assignment and Portfolio

Support materials: Centre handbook, Assessment pack, Candidate logbook

Who is this course for?

The aims of this qualification is to meet the needs of candidates who work or want to work as a Domestic Energy Assessor in the property sector and to allow candidates to learn, develop and practise the skills required for employment and/or career progression in the property sector.

A regulated qualification is delivered by a learning institution which is regulated by a government body. In England, the government body which regulates courses is Ofqual. Ofqual regulated qualifications sit on the Regulated Qualifications Framework (RQF), which can help students understand how different qualifications in different fields compare to each other. The framework also helps students to understand what qualifications they need to progress towards a higher learning goal, such as a university degree or equivalent higher education award.

An endorsed course is a skills based course which has been checked over and approved by an independent awarding body. Endorsed courses are not regulated so do not result in a qualification - however, the student can usually purchase a certificate showing the awarding body's logo if they wish. Certain awarding bodies - such as Quality Licence Scheme and TQUK - have developed endorsement schemes as a way to help students select the best skills based courses for them.
